Scrum魔法:讓你的軟體開發飛速前進!

閱讀時間約 5 分鐘

在專案管理的世界裡,敏捷開發已成為提升效率和靈活性的熱門方法。其中,Scrum 是一種常見且實用的敏捷框架。作為專案經理,了解並掌握 Scrum 方法,能夠幫助你更好地應對變化,快速迭代,確保專案成功。今天,我們來聊聊 Scrum 方法,並結合我開發 CDP(Customer Data Platform) 的實際經驗,分享如何在工作中靈活運用這些技術。

什麼是 Scrum?

Scrum 是一種敏捷框架,用於管理複雜專案,尤其是軟體開發專案。它的核心理念是通過短周期的開發迭代(稱為 Sprint),持續交付可用產品,並根據反饋不斷改進。Scrum 提倡自組織團隊、持續改進和透明化。

Scrum 的核心組成部分

  1. 角色
    • 產品負責人(Product Owner):負責定義產品願景和需求,管理產品待辦清單(Product Backlog)。
    • Scrum Master:負責確保團隊遵循 Scrum 的原則和實踐,移除障礙,促進團隊合作。
    • 開發團隊(Development Team):由跨職能的專業人士組成,負責在 Sprint 內完成待辦清單上的工作。
  2. 工件
    • 產品待辦清單(Product Backlog):列出所有產品需求和功能,由產品負責人管理和優先排序。
    • Sprint 待辦清單(Sprint Backlog):由開發團隊選擇的、在一個 Sprint 內要完成的任務。
    • 增量(Increment):每個 Sprint 結束時,交付的可用產品增量。
  3. 事件
    • Sprint 計劃會議(Sprint Planning):每個 Sprint 開始前的計劃會議,確定 Sprint 目標和待辦清單。
    • 每日站會(Daily Stand-up):每天 15 分鐘的快速會議,團隊成員分享進展、計劃和遇到的問題。
    • Sprint 評審會議(Sprint Review):每個 Sprint 結束時的評審會議,展示工作成果並收集反饋。
    • Sprint 回顧會議(Sprint Retrospective):每個 Sprint 結束時的回顧會議,總結經驗教訓,尋找改進機會。

實際應用案例:開發 CDP 的實踐

  1. 產品待辦清單管理
    • 在開發 CDP 的過程中,我們首先建立了一個詳細的產品待辦清單,列出所有需要實現的功能,如數據整合、用戶行為分析、個性化推薦等。作為產品負責人,我不斷與市場團隊和技術團隊溝通,確保這些需求按優先級排列,並根據實際情況進行動態調整。
  2. Sprint 計劃與執行
    • 每個 Sprint 開始前,我們會召開 Sprint 計劃會議,選擇最重要的功能作為本次 Sprint 的目標。開發團隊會根據自己的專長和工作負荷,認領相應的任務。我們通常設定兩週為一個 Sprint,這樣可以在短時間內看到成果,並根據反饋進行調整。
  3. 每日站會提升協作效率
    • 在每日站會上,團隊成員會分享自己昨天完成的工作,今天的計劃,以及遇到的問題。這不僅提升了團隊內部的透明度,還能及時解決問題,確保專案進展順利。
  4. Sprint 評審與回顧
    • 每個 Sprint 結束後,我們會進行 Sprint 評審會議,向所有利益相關者展示已完成的功能,並收集反饋。隨後的 Sprint 回顧會議,我們會總結本次 Sprint 的經驗教訓,尋找可以改進的地方,確保下個 Sprint 能做得更好。

開發的挑戰與收穫

  1. 靈活應對變化
    • 在開發過程中,我們遇到了市場需求變化和技術挑戰。通過 Scrum 的迭代開發和持續反饋機制,我們能夠快速調整計劃,重新優先排序產品待辦清單,確保了專案的靈活性和適應性。
  2. 提升團隊協作
    • 通過 Scrum 方法,我們的團隊協作變得更加緊密。每日站會和回顧會議讓我們不斷改進工作流程,提高了整體專案的效率和質量。
  3. 持續交付價值
    • 每個 Sprint 我們都交付可用的產品增量,這不僅讓客戶能夠及時看到進展和成果,還提供了寶貴的反饋,幫助我們更好地調整和改進產品功能。

如何開始使用 Scrum?

  1. 培訓團隊
    • 確保團隊成員了解並掌握 Scrum 的基本原則和實踐。
    • 可以通過培訓、工作坊和在線課程進行學習。
  2. 選擇合適的工具
    • 利用專案管理工具如 Jira、Trello 等(內都有scrum看板),幫助管理產品待辦清單和 Sprint 待辦清單,提升透明度和協作效率。
  3. 逐步實施
    • 先從一個小範圍的專案開始試點 Scrum 方法,逐步擴展到整個團隊或公司。這樣可以讓團隊有足夠的時間適應和磨合。
  4. 定期回顧和優化
    • 在使用過程中,定期進行 Sprint 回顧會議,總結經驗教訓,尋找改進機會。保持開放的心態,不斷優化 Scrum 實踐。

結語

Scrum 作為一種敏捷框架,為專案經理和團隊提供了一套有效的工具和方法,幫助我們更靈活地應對變化,快速迭代,不斷改進。通過靈活運用 Scrum 方法,我們可以提升專案管理的效率和質量,確保專案成功。希望這篇文章能夠幫助你了解並開始部分導入 適合團隊的Scrum方法,讓你的專案管理技能再上新台階。

6會員
12內容數
歡迎來到「PM亂彈」!這裡是由一位成功從行銷轉職到軟體專案經理的PM所創建的部落格。分享職場中的酸甜苦辣、轉職的心路歷程,還有那些讓人哭笑不得的主管怪事。在這裡,我們會隨便聊聊職涯大小事,分享一些真實經驗和生活趣事。
留言0
查看全部
發表第一個留言支持創作者!
PM亂談 的其他內容
了解規劃書和WBS的不同,是成為專案經理的必修課!規劃書是專案的全貌指南,涵蓋範疇、目標、資源、風險等。WBS則像是專案的工作地圖,將任務分解得一清二楚。透過實際案例,我們將揭示這兩者在不同情境中的應用,並分享如何結合這兩個工具來提升專案成功率。
從預算縮減但KPI要飛天,到幻想廣告效果立竿見影,這些鬼話讓我們哭笑不得。如果你想知道更多廣告代操中的奇葩故事,如何在困境中求生,那就繼續讀下去吧!
你是不是總覺得時間不夠用?教你成為工作與生活的雙贏高手!記得安排休閒時間,避免健檢報告紅字一堆。保持健康習慣,告別胃食道逆流。尋找導師,不懂就問,別當潛水王。快來看看這些實用的時間管理秘訣,讓你人生開掛!
在電商行銷部三年,薪水漲幅無感、加班沒加班費,讓我心灰意冷。正當打算離職時,工程部主管邀我轉職工程部。憑藉GA追蹤和處理bug的經驗,我順利轉職。從模仿文件開始,學習資料架構和SQL,不用寫程式但薪水和成長性更高。這次轉職讓我看到更多可能性,工作生活變得更有趣了!
選擇品牌甲方還是廣告代理商乙方?品牌甲方穩定、資源豐富,但創意受限、變動慢;乙方工作多樣、創意無限,但壓力大、穩定性低。喜歡穩定和長期發展適合甲方,喜歡挑戰和快速成長適合乙方。找對工作環境和好同事很重要,來看看你適合哪一種吧!
這篇文章分享了作者在擔任綜合型零售電商廣告行銷企劃時,從行銷主管身上學到的生存法則,包含說話的藝術、包裝再包裝和行銷中的業務力等技巧。透過這些經驗,作者學會了在職場中快速成長,並希望透過分享能給讀者一些啟發。
了解規劃書和WBS的不同,是成為專案經理的必修課!規劃書是專案的全貌指南,涵蓋範疇、目標、資源、風險等。WBS則像是專案的工作地圖,將任務分解得一清二楚。透過實際案例,我們將揭示這兩者在不同情境中的應用,並分享如何結合這兩個工具來提升專案成功率。
從預算縮減但KPI要飛天,到幻想廣告效果立竿見影,這些鬼話讓我們哭笑不得。如果你想知道更多廣告代操中的奇葩故事,如何在困境中求生,那就繼續讀下去吧!
你是不是總覺得時間不夠用?教你成為工作與生活的雙贏高手!記得安排休閒時間,避免健檢報告紅字一堆。保持健康習慣,告別胃食道逆流。尋找導師,不懂就問,別當潛水王。快來看看這些實用的時間管理秘訣,讓你人生開掛!
在電商行銷部三年,薪水漲幅無感、加班沒加班費,讓我心灰意冷。正當打算離職時,工程部主管邀我轉職工程部。憑藉GA追蹤和處理bug的經驗,我順利轉職。從模仿文件開始,學習資料架構和SQL,不用寫程式但薪水和成長性更高。這次轉職讓我看到更多可能性,工作生活變得更有趣了!
選擇品牌甲方還是廣告代理商乙方?品牌甲方穩定、資源豐富,但創意受限、變動慢;乙方工作多樣、創意無限,但壓力大、穩定性低。喜歡穩定和長期發展適合甲方,喜歡挑戰和快速成長適合乙方。找對工作環境和好同事很重要,來看看你適合哪一種吧!
這篇文章分享了作者在擔任綜合型零售電商廣告行銷企劃時,從行銷主管身上學到的生存法則,包含說話的藝術、包裝再包裝和行銷中的業務力等技巧。透過這些經驗,作者學會了在職場中快速成長,並希望透過分享能給讀者一些啟發。
你可能也想看
Thumbnail
「設計不僅僅是外觀和感覺。設計是其運作的方式。」 — Steve Jobs 身為一個獨立文案,許多人會以為我們的生活只需要面對電腦,從無到有,用精巧的文字填滿空白的螢幕,呈現心目中獨具風格的作品。 ——有的時候可以如此,但其實這是我們夢寐以求的偶發日常。 更多的時候,白天的工作時間總被各種繁雜
Thumbnail
台股、美股近期明顯回檔,市場敘事發生改變,壞消息一樁接一樁出現,下一步該怎麼走呢?本文將探討近期的宏觀經濟事件,並分享個人的操作思考。
那麼,Scrum 究竟是什麼?它是如何運作的,又是如何能夠幫助我們更有效地開發產品?接下來,我們將為你全面解釋 Scrum 運作流程,通過詳細 Scrum 入門教學,帶你一起掌握 Scrum 敏捷開發方法!
Thumbnail
對於 Scrum,由於看過許多不同的說法而產生了困惑與模糊,曾經有幾年對於 Scrum 中提到的「Scrum Team」的定義為何、如何才能成為所謂的 Scrum Team 感到迷惘與不解,在實踐了 Scrum 幾年和再次閱讀這本書《Scrum:The Art of Doing ...
Thumbnail
這名字是刻意取Stop starting, start finishing的相反,有一陣子在觀察團隊時發現,story/task 的 burn-down線圖會發現到task幾乎都完成了,但story卻還懸在半空中,甚至在sprint結束前一天,還是有不少stories接近完工卻還沒完工。
Thumbnail
Acceptance criteria 確保 do the right things,DoD 則是確保 do the things right,兩者合在一起,才會 do the right things right。
Thumbnail
一般來說,會斤斤計較估算的數字,一個可能的潛在原因是來自管理層,忘記從哪看來的一句話:總是會得到想要的 KPI。意思是當制定一個指標,總是能得到期望的數字卻不一定能達到預期的效果。
Thumbnail
過去擔任 Scrum Master 時,曾觀察團隊用 planning pork 估時超過三或四輪仍無法取得共識,但點數或時數有時只差一點點 (2 or 3),或是差距很大 (3 or 8),若仔細聽他們的討論會發現,之所以會沒有共識,是因為成員都帶入一個心態:如果我做這個 task 要多久?
Thumbnail
如果工作的預估和實際的執行是一致的,就不會有《人月神話》中那一句話:用人月的前提必須是人力與工時可以互換的情況下。我並不是說反正執行結果都不會跟預估的一樣,所以團隊成員在 planning meeting 裡可以亂估,而是要回頭想一下,Scrum 裡 planning meeting 的本質是什麼?
Thumbnail
之前讀《Refactoring: Improving the Design of Existing Code》,書中提到了若干個smells,用來聞出程式設計不太理想的地方,那在用Agile或Scrum方法時,是否也能聞出哪裡有些問題呢?可以的,我把過去參與過的經驗整理成幾個 smells。
Thumbnail
處在「產品」越來越盛行的世界裡的這個事實,幫助了 Scrum Master (SM) 了解更多有關產品管理的知識。 Product Owner (PO) 作為了解顧客的人, 在排定對顧客具有價值的排序工作上,負有重責大任。 一般來講,在許多國家...
Thumbnail
面試,找工作篇-2023/01/15~20,02/05 1.對於面試,可以先在履歷中有初稿時,先公開發布,之後從「職缺/薪資/工作內容/」決定你短時間要往哪方面加強,然後準備作品集或者新增專案上去。 列技能圖(XMind)檢視自己會哪些東西,以及給資方快速了解你 104找工作職缺,「面試趣」、「比薪
Thumbnail
「設計不僅僅是外觀和感覺。設計是其運作的方式。」 — Steve Jobs 身為一個獨立文案,許多人會以為我們的生活只需要面對電腦,從無到有,用精巧的文字填滿空白的螢幕,呈現心目中獨具風格的作品。 ——有的時候可以如此,但其實這是我們夢寐以求的偶發日常。 更多的時候,白天的工作時間總被各種繁雜
Thumbnail
台股、美股近期明顯回檔,市場敘事發生改變,壞消息一樁接一樁出現,下一步該怎麼走呢?本文將探討近期的宏觀經濟事件,並分享個人的操作思考。
那麼,Scrum 究竟是什麼?它是如何運作的,又是如何能夠幫助我們更有效地開發產品?接下來,我們將為你全面解釋 Scrum 運作流程,通過詳細 Scrum 入門教學,帶你一起掌握 Scrum 敏捷開發方法!
Thumbnail
對於 Scrum,由於看過許多不同的說法而產生了困惑與模糊,曾經有幾年對於 Scrum 中提到的「Scrum Team」的定義為何、如何才能成為所謂的 Scrum Team 感到迷惘與不解,在實踐了 Scrum 幾年和再次閱讀這本書《Scrum:The Art of Doing ...
Thumbnail
這名字是刻意取Stop starting, start finishing的相反,有一陣子在觀察團隊時發現,story/task 的 burn-down線圖會發現到task幾乎都完成了,但story卻還懸在半空中,甚至在sprint結束前一天,還是有不少stories接近完工卻還沒完工。
Thumbnail
Acceptance criteria 確保 do the right things,DoD 則是確保 do the things right,兩者合在一起,才會 do the right things right。
Thumbnail
一般來說,會斤斤計較估算的數字,一個可能的潛在原因是來自管理層,忘記從哪看來的一句話:總是會得到想要的 KPI。意思是當制定一個指標,總是能得到期望的數字卻不一定能達到預期的效果。
Thumbnail
過去擔任 Scrum Master 時,曾觀察團隊用 planning pork 估時超過三或四輪仍無法取得共識,但點數或時數有時只差一點點 (2 or 3),或是差距很大 (3 or 8),若仔細聽他們的討論會發現,之所以會沒有共識,是因為成員都帶入一個心態:如果我做這個 task 要多久?
Thumbnail
如果工作的預估和實際的執行是一致的,就不會有《人月神話》中那一句話:用人月的前提必須是人力與工時可以互換的情況下。我並不是說反正執行結果都不會跟預估的一樣,所以團隊成員在 planning meeting 裡可以亂估,而是要回頭想一下,Scrum 裡 planning meeting 的本質是什麼?
Thumbnail
之前讀《Refactoring: Improving the Design of Existing Code》,書中提到了若干個smells,用來聞出程式設計不太理想的地方,那在用Agile或Scrum方法時,是否也能聞出哪裡有些問題呢?可以的,我把過去參與過的經驗整理成幾個 smells。
Thumbnail
處在「產品」越來越盛行的世界裡的這個事實,幫助了 Scrum Master (SM) 了解更多有關產品管理的知識。 Product Owner (PO) 作為了解顧客的人, 在排定對顧客具有價值的排序工作上,負有重責大任。 一般來講,在許多國家...
Thumbnail
面試,找工作篇-2023/01/15~20,02/05 1.對於面試,可以先在履歷中有初稿時,先公開發布,之後從「職缺/薪資/工作內容/」決定你短時間要往哪方面加強,然後準備作品集或者新增專案上去。 列技能圖(XMind)檢視自己會哪些東西,以及給資方快速了解你 104找工作職缺,「面試趣」、「比薪